Anderson’s Ohio Probate Practice and ProcedureMarilyn J. Maag

Annually revised and fully annotated, this set remains the most thorough and useful authority on Ohio probate law practice, and procedure with over 55 chapters covering all aspects of probate practice, complete with outlines, standard probate forms and sample forms.

Volume One contains a comprehensive, annotated text discussion of every aspect of Ohio estate administration procedure in chronological order as well as Outlines of Procedure detailing every step in over 90 procedures.

Volume Two includes new and revised Standard Probate Forms and all current Estate Tax Forms and Bulletins. Also included is a complete set of over 600 sample forms on topics not covered by standard forms.

Volume Three, Anderson’s Ohio Probate Law Handbook, contains relevant parts of Title 21 and related titles of Page’s Ohio Revised Code Annotated. Also included are Rules of Superintendence for the Courts of Ohio governing probate court procedures. Each volume contains a comprehensive index to the entire set for faster, more efficient research.

Encompasses the full scope of modern workers’ compensation law and practice, from its historic origins to its operation in today’s hearing rooms and courtrooms.

Volume One includes descriptions of the administrative agencies and how they operate, and historical analysis of workers’ compensation law in Ohio, an explanation of administrative court proceedings, and detailed discussion of the major threshold issues, such as determination of employment status, scope of compensable injury and eligibility for benefits.

Volume Two (Ohio Workers’ Compensation Law Handbook) offers the only collection of both relevant statutes, and rules and agency materials not otherwise readily available, including Bureau and Commission Manuals and Policy Guidelines.
